Cofounder of the united farm workers association, dolores clara fernandez huerta is one of the most influential labor activists of the 20 th century and a leader of the chicano civil rights movement born on april 10, 1930 in dawson, new mexico, huerta was the second of three children of alicia and juan fernandez, a farm worker and miner who became a state legislator in 1938. Dolores, a documentary mix of archival footage and interviews with dolores huerta, her family and such prominent figures as gloria steinem, angela davis and luis valdez, portrays the united farm workers cofounder as a pivotal yet relatively uncredited luminary in labor history. With cesar chavez, she cofounded the national farmworkers association in 1962, which later became the united farm workers of america.
